Concept: Academic Policies
Academic policies provide a flexible way to streamline processes for your institution. By setting up academic policies, you reduce manual effort and ensure consistency in student processes.
Students are subject to the policy you assign to their academic unit and level or their program of study.
Unless you override them, academic policies inherit according to your academic structure:
- Academic unit level configurations inherit policies from the above academic unit level configuration.
- Programs of study inherit policies from the owning academic unit and level.
